Robbery Suspects Captured in Utica Were Identified as 12 and 13-year-olds

by Breaking Local News Report

UTICA, N.Y. — On September 29, 2024, at approximately 5:15 p.m., Utica Police were dispatched to the 800 block of Edward Street following a reported robbery. The victim told officers that two juveniles had approached her while she was eating and requested her food.

After she declined, she was pushed to the ground as she was leaving, and the juveniles forcibly stole her purse and other belongings.

The victim was able to contact police and provide a description of the suspects. Officers canvassing the area soon spotted two individuals on Sunset Avenue matching the provided description. The suspects were also carrying items that matched the description of the stolen property.

The officers detained the juveniles, ages 12 and 13, and returned the stolen property to the victim. The case has been assigned to the Juvenile Aid Unit, and the suspects were released into the custody of their guardians.
